📅  最后修改于: 2023-12-03 15:08:54.496000             🧑  作者: Mango
在JavaScript中,可以使用以下方法来获取数组的第一个和最后一个元素:
可以使用数组的下标来访问第一个元素,下标为0。例如:
const myArray = [1, 2, 3];
const firstElement = myArray[0]; // 获取第一个元素,结果为1
另一种方法是使用数组的方法Array.prototype.shift()
,它会删除数组的第一个元素并返回该元素。这种方法会修改原数组。例如:
const myArray = [1, 2, 3];
const firstElement = myArray.shift(); // 获取并删除第一个元素,结果为1
可以使用数组的下标来访问最后一个元素,下标为数组长度减1。例如:
const myArray = [1, 2, 3];
const lastElement = myArray[myArray.length - 1]; // 获取最后一个元素,结果为3
另一种方法是使用数组的方法Array.prototype.pop()
,它会删除数组的最后一个元素并返回该元素。这种方法会修改原数组。例如:
const myArray = [1, 2, 3];
const lastElement = myArray.pop(); // 获取并删除最后一个元素,结果为3
总结:可以使用数组下标访问数组的第一个和最后一个元素,也可以使用数组的shift()
和pop()
方法来获取并删除第一个和最后一个元素。需要注意的是,后一种方法会修改原数组。